Electric Vehicles: Climate Pollution Reduction Explained
Summary of the Article:
This article discusses a new study demonstrating that switching to more electrified vehicles (hybrids or fully electric) reduces greenhouse gas emissions for drivers across the entire contiguous United States.
key takeaways:
Comprehensive Analysis: the study is the most comprehensive to date, analyzing 35 different vehicle/powertrain combinations.
Online Calculator: Researchers created a free online calculator to help drivers estimate their emissions.
“Cradle-to-Grave” Approach: The study considered emissions from vehicle manufacturing, driving, and disposal.
industry Commitment: Despite some policy setbacks (like reduced tax credits), the automotive industry remains committed to electrification.
Powertrain Options: the study analyzed ICEV (internal combustion engine), HEV (hybrid electric), PHEV (plug-in hybrid), and BEV (battery electric) vehicles.
Importance of Electrification: Transportation accounts for 28% of greenhouse gas emissions, making vehicle electrification a crucial strategy for climate action.
In essence, the article argues that electrifying transportation is a vital step towards reducing climate change impacts, and provides tools and data to support that transition.
